How Much Does an Analytical Development Chemist Make in Connecticut?

Updated April 01, 2025
As of April 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Analytical Development Chemist in Connecticut is $74,401. While Salary.com is seeing that Analytical Development Chemist salary in CT can go up to $90,022 or down to $57,564, but most earn between $65,588 and $82,578.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els. The following table shows top 10 cities where the Analytical Development Chemist salary is higher than other cities in Connecticut. Stamford takes first place in this list, followed by Norwalk, Greenwich. The Analytical Development Chemist salary is $79,358 in Stamford, which is higher than the national average. There are 21 cities' Analytical Development Chemist salary higher than national average in Connecticut.
The average salary for an Analytical Development Chemist in Connecticut is $74,401, but we found that the city with the highest salary for Analytical Development Chemist jobs is Stamford, CT, and it is higher than Norwalk. Analytical Development Chemist jobs in Stamford can have the opportunity to earn higher salaries than in other cities in Connecticut.
CITY ANNUAL SALARY MONTHLY PAY WEEKLY PAY HOURLY WAGE
Stamford $79,358 $6,613 $1,526 $38
Norwalk $79,358 $6,613 $1,526 $38
Greenwich $79,358 $6,613 $1,526 $38
Bridgeport $78,696 $6,558 $1,513 $38
Fairfield $78,696 $6,558 $1,513 $38
Milford $78,696 $6,558 $1,513 $38
Stratford $78,696 $6,558 $1,513 $38
Danbury $76,141 $6,345 $1,464 $37
New Haven $74,470 $6,206 $1,432 $36
Hamden $74,470 $6,206 $1,432 $36

Frequently Asked Questions About an Analytical Development Chemist Salaries

What is the average of an Analytical Development Chemist in Connecticut?

The Analytical Development Chemist salary range is from $65,588 to $82,578, and the average Analytical Development Chemist salary is $74,401/year in Connecticut. The Analytical Development Chemist's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Analytical Development Chemist salary in the United States?

The Analytical Development Chemist salary in San Jose, CA is $87,809 which is the highest in the US.
